Ati HD3870 VGPU pencil mod (from Xtremesystems forums)

Just use a 2B pencil to lower the resistance on the marked blue resistor
from 1.62kOhm to around 1KOhm

My HD3870 stock vgpu = 1.33v (3d) after pencil mod vgpu went up to 1.415v

system off-

u need to check the resistance on the the blue square point resistor as u shade (power off)
1kohm will give u 1.415vgpu (on 3d mode)

system on -
Vgpu measuring point will be any 1 of the red point
ur DMM red probe to any of the red point & black probe to ground
